Biography
I was born in Lens (Pas-de-Calais) in 1993.
I'm bilingual in French and English, and speak fluent Portuguese. 

When I was fifteen, I spent a year as an exchange student in Michigan, after which I wanted to continue my studies in the USA. Thanks to a scholarship, I was able to do my undergraduate studies at the University of Minnesota in Minneapolis. There, I pursued a double degree in Architecture and Film Studies, which enabled me to develop skills in drawing, 3D modeling, animation, filming, set management and screenwriting. Back in France, I joined the Master Scénario program at Paris-Nanterre University, graduating in 2017. In 2024, I took the Documentary Writing course at La Fémis. 

Since then, I've been working as a writer, script supervisor and graphic designer alongside my directing projects. My film projects focus on restrained, introverted characters, male tenderness and sexual minorities. I'm increasingly experimenting with images borrowing from dreams, architecture and pornography.
